Abstract
The utility model relates to transportation facilities technology, in particular to a kind of deceleration strip, deceleration substrate including being higher than highway plane, further include the support plate being embedded in highway pavement, buffer unit connection deceleration substrate and support plate are equipped in deceleration substrate, the buffer unit in two neighboring deceleration strip mutually restrains lifting, deceleration substrate is provided with resetting apparatus and connect with support plate, when automobile passes through deceleration substrate, deceleration substrate is reduced together with buffer unit, and adjacent next deceleration substrate is driven to rise;When speed is slow, automobile resetting apparatus after first deceleration substrate slowly resets deceleration substrate, thus when by second deceleration substrate it is suffered jolt it is smaller;When speed is comparatively fast after first deceleration strip, adjacent next deceleration substrate is still in higher position, when thus passing through second deceleration strip it is suffered jolt it is larger, by mutually restraining lifting between two neighboring buffer unit, it is not necessary that dynamical system is separately provided, high degree of automation, maintenance cost are low.

Background technique
Deceleration strip be mounted on highway make by vehicle deceleration means of transportation, shape is generally strip or dotted,
Material is mainly rubber;It is generally alternate to cause vision attention with yellow and black, so that road surface is slightly arched upward to reach vehicle and subtract
Fast purpose is generally located on the section that highway road junction, industrial and mining enterprises, school, Residential Quarter Entrance etc. need vehicle deceleration to go slowly
With the easy section for causing traffic accident.
Chinese invention patent if Authorization Notice No. is CN106320206A discloses a kind of deceleration with hydraulic device
Band, including two support plates, one end of two support plates are provided with rectangular teeth, the rectangular teeth of two support plates
Intermeshing, two support plates are rotatablely connected with a connecting shaft, and the both ends of two connecting shafts are respectively with one
Hydraulic device is connected.Support two block baffles to be formed and held together structure by hydraulic device, vehicle quickly through when extremely jolt, at a slow speed
By when jolt it is more slight.
A kind of deceleration strip with hydraulic device that above-mentioned technical proposal discloses has the following deficiencies: two connections
The both ends of axis are connected with a hydraulic device respectively, need specially to be equipped with a set of hydraulic power system for hydraulic device, only by this
Device deceleration is single, and maintenance cost is high.

Specific embodiment
The utility model is described in further detail below in conjunction with attached drawing.
It referring to Fig.1, is a kind of deceleration strip disclosed by the utility model, the support plate 1 including being embedded in road surface, support plate
1 is fixedly arranged above buffer unit 2, and above-mentioned 2 bottom end of buffer unit and support plate 1 are fixed, and top is connected with the deceleration base of deceleration
Plate 3 is further fixed on resetting apparatus 4 in support plate 1 and connect with deceleration substrate 3, and two neighboring buffer unit 2 is connected with each other simultaneously mutual
Restrain lifting.When automobile passes through first deceleration substrate 3, deceleration substrate 3 is depressed, while driving buffer unit 2 downwards, after
And another adjacent buffer unit 2 is moved upwards that the deceleration substrate 3 is driven to rise by linkage, vehicle leaves first and subtracts
When fast substrate 3, resetting apparatus 4 will drive the deceleration substrate 3 and slowly reset upwards, while second adjacent deceleration substrate 3
It will slowly reset, and if speed is too fast, just just be rolled by second deceleration strip not yet resetted still in higher position
Deceleration substrate 3 causes biggish jolt.
Referring to Fig. 2, above-mentioned buffer unit 2 include the piston cylinder 5 fixed with support plate 1 and connect 5 inner piston of piston cylinder and
The push rod 7 of top deceleration substrate 3, is provided with the hydraulic oil groove 8 being connected by piston cylinder 5, and hydraulic oil groove 8 is provided with petroleum pipeline
9 connect with adjacent second hydraulic oil groove 8, in being provided with valve 10 on petroleum pipeline 9, when automobile passes through first deceleration substrate
After 3, piston moves downward for the promotion of push rod 7 connecting with deceleration substrate 3, and the hydraulic oil in piston cylinder 5 is pushed into hydraulic oil groove 8,
Then adjacent hydraulic oil groove 8 is inputted along petroleum pipeline 9, subsequently into piston cylinder 5 and push rod 7 and deceleration substrate 3 is pushed to rise, with
Resetting apparatus 4 is pulled up first rising of deceleration substrate 3 and resets afterwards, and second deceleration substrate 3 also declines therewith, due to valve
The limitation of 10 hysteresises, decrease speed is slower, and the too fast automobile of speed can roll the second deceleration substrate not yet restored
3, thus by more pitchpole.
Referring to Fig. 2, above-mentioned resetting apparatus 4 includes that connection 3 bottom surface of deceleration substrate and the cylindrical of 1 plate face of support plate stretch
Same connection 3 bottom surface of deceleration substrate of contracting cylinder 11 and 11 inside of retracting cylinder and 1 plate face spring 12 of support plate, when 3 quilt of deceleration substrate
Automobile rolls retracting cylinder 11 and spring 12 is compressed, and when automobile is far from deceleration substrate 3, spring 12 will move upwards the entire dress of drive
Set reset.
Referring to Fig. 2, it is provided with air bag 14 in 1 plate face of support plate, the loudspeaker 15 of connection air bag 14 is additionally provided with, is slowing down
3 bottom surface of substrate is provided with crushing block 16 above air bag 14, when deceleration substrate 3 is rolled by automobile, 16 extruding gasbag of crushing block
14 related loudspeaker 15 issue caution sound and driver are reminded to slow down.
It often needs to collect statistical vehicle flowrate in municipal works, to determine the installation number including the urban operating mechanism in deceleration strip
Amount and position.Therefore referring to Fig. 3, it is fixed with counting unit 17 in 1 plate face of support plate, counting unit 17 includes magnetic strength element 18
And counter, wherein magnetic strength element 18 is fixed on 1 plate face of support plate, and being fixed with vertically downward in 3 bottom surface of deceleration substrate is in column
The fixed block 19 of shape, fixed block 19 is located at right above magnetic strength element 18 and end is fixed with magnetite 20, when deceleration substrate 3 is by automobile
It rolls downwards, fixed block 19 is driven to move downward, the magnetite 20 positioned at fixed block end is detected by magnetic strength element 18, magnetic strength member
Signal is fed back to counter by part 18, to complete the statistics to vehicle flowrate.
The implementation principle of the present embodiment are as follows: pass through a kind of branch that deceleration strip is embedded in highway pavement provided by the utility model
The deceleration substrate 3 of deceleration is lifted away from road surface by fagging 1 and buffer unit 2, and restrains two adjacent buffer units 2 mutually
Lifting, when automobile passes through deceleration substrate 3, deceleration substrate 3 is depressed, together in buffer unit 2 push rod 7 and piston to piston
It is moved on the downside of cylinder 5, deceleration substrate 3 is pulled up slow reset via spring 12 later, and the hydraulic oil in piston cylinder 5 is pressed into liquid
Pressure oil groove 8 then enters the hydraulic oil groove 8 of second adjacent deceleration strip along petroleum pipeline 9, so that piston be pushed to transport upwards
Dynamic that deceleration substrate 3 is driven to raise, the too fast vehicle of speed can roll the second deceleration substrate 3 not yet reduced, thus cause compared with
Big jolts, and two adjacent buffer units 2 check and balance lifting, without additional power, realize it is low with maintenance cost,
High degree of automation target.
